Home: Chambéry, France

Position: Ph.D. Student

Education: Blank
DEA (equivalent to a master) in analytical chemistry and material chemistry (ULP Strasbourg)
Chemical engineer in materials chemistry and physics (ECPM Strasbourg)

Specialities:
Pulsed Laser Deposition, nanoparticles synthesis, single crystal growth

Current Projects: Magnetic semiconductors

Activities/Interests: Rugby, Hurling

Selected Publications:
  1. Charge-transfer ferromagnetism in oxide nanoparticles J.Phys. D: Appl. Phys., 41 (13), 134012 (2008)
  2. Structural and magnetic properties of wurtzite CoO thin films J.Phys. D: Appl. Phys. 41(13), 135004 (2008)
  3. Magnetism of ZnO nanoparticles doped with 3d cations prepared by a solvothermal method J.Appl. Phys. 103 (7), 07D123 (2008)
  4. Magnetic and structural properties of Co-doped ZnO thin films J.Mag.Mag.Mat. 310 (2 SUPPL. PART 3), 2087 (2007)
  5. Pure paramagnetic behavior in Mn-doped ZnO semiconductors J.Appl. Phys. 99 (8), 08M118 (2006)
  6. Absence of ferromagnetism in Al-doped Zn 0.9 Co 0.10 O diluted magnetic semiconductors Appl. Phys. Lett. 88 (11), 112503 (2006)
  7. No ferromagnetism in Mn doped ZnO semiconductors Chem.Phys. Lett. 415 (4-6), 337 (2006)
